About Metropolis
Alright, let's talk about Metropolis, Illinois, a place that's got a certain charm that's hard to ignore. Nestled in Southern Illinois, this town of nearly 6,000 residents offers a refreshingly affordable lifestyle, a stark contrast to the national median home value of around $350,000. Here, you'll find homes averaging a mere $97,700, making homeownership a realistic dream for many. Metropolis isn't just about affordability; it's a community with a relaxed pace, where neighbors often know each other, and life feels less hectic. The town is known for its friendly atmosphere and a slower pace of life, perfect for those seeking a break from the hustle and bustle. From an investment perspective, Metropolis presents an interesting opportunity. While the median household income of $46,397 is lower than the national average, the incredibly low cost of living makes it a great place to stretch your dollar. The housing market is stable, and the town's small size contributes to a sense of safety and community. This area is ideally suited for first-time homebuyers, retirees looking for an affordable spot, or anyone tired of the high costs of urban living. With its affordability and friendly environment, Metropolis could be the perfect place to put down roots and enjoy a quieter, more relaxed way of life.
